A mesothelioma attorney should also be aware of the state laws and regulations pertaining to asbestos claims. The statute of limitations is a time limit that victims and their families must meet. The statute of limitations varies from state to state, however, it could be as short as a year. If a claim isn't filed on time, victims may lose their right to compensation. A mesothelioma lawyer can explain the statute of limitations that might apply to a specific case. Fees

The majority of m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ingent fee basis. This means that clients don't pay anything upfront, and only pay when they win. Based on the law firm, there may be additional costs related to your case you should inquire about. For instance certain firms might charge photocopies or court filing fees while others may include these costs in the contingency fee. In addition, mesothelioma lawyers may also charge attorney fees that can vary significantly.
